MISSION HILLS— If this heat makes you yearn for a chilled glass of wine, head to Brooklyn Girl Eatery and taste the warm weather wines on their menu. Find a rosé you like? Take a bottle to-go for $10 off the restaurant's list price. [EaterWire]
LA JOLLA— A reader writes that the second San Diego outpost of Richard Walker's Pancake House in now open in the former Forever Fondue space at 909 Prospect Street. [EaterWire]
MIRA MESA— Rough Draft Brewing Co. is celebrating its second anniversary on Saturday, May 31 with an event (split into two sessions, from noon to 3:30 p.m. and 4 to 7:30 p.m.); a $40 ticket includes a commemorative glass, two beers, food from Pauly's Pizza and a bottle of their anniversary beer, 2nd Draft Manhattan, which is infused with cherries and spices and aged on on bourbon oak chips.
